#1c3b9d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c3b9d is composed of 11% red, 23.1%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 62.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 225.6 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 36.3%. #1c3b9d color hex could be obtained by blending #3876ff with #00003b.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#1c3b9d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c3b9d has RGB values of R:28, G:59,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 1850269.

Shades and Tints of #1c3b9d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010307 is the darkest color, while #f6f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c3b9d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5c5d is the less saturated color, while #0730b2 is the most saturated one.
